Understanding Corner Cube Optics

Corner cube optics, often referred to as corner-cube retroreflectors, are designed to reflect light back to its source regardless of the angle of incidence. Their unique geometric design has made them popular in various applications, including surveying, alignment, and distance measurement systems. However, industry experts have varying views on their effectiveness and accuracy.
